$GALA is entering a different phase.



The conversation is shifting from token emissions to actual ecosystem economics.

Recent governance approvals to reduce supply growth and introduce permanent burn mechanisms signal a clear priority: sustainable value capture over short-term incentives.

At the same time, titles like Shrapnel are expanding into new markets where every on-chain item transfer generates activity on GalaChain and contributes to token utility.

The setup is interesting.

Web3 gaming no longer gets rewarded for promises alone. The market wants active players, recurring transactions, and reasons for users to stay engaged after the initial excitement fades.

That is the challenge facing $GALA.

The strongest thesis is straightforward: if Gala can convert player activity into consistent on-chain demand, improved tokenomics may amplify the impact over time.

The risk is equally clear.

Gaming adoption moves slower than speculative capital, and narratives can lose momentum long before products reach scale.

This makes $GALA a "prove it" story.

Not because the opportunity is small, but because execution matters more than hype.
